Tax questions. Rental property and buying a truck

I need/want a pickup truck and was wondering if I would be able to write it off as an expense for the rental property. I own a 2 family and would use it mostly for work around the house. I would like to mention I live on one side of the unit. Thanks for your time.

Additionally for what it's worth: 

A. Home depot/Lowes have trucks you can rent 

B. Both will deliver larger material purchases 

C. You can rent a uhaul pickup and that would be a tax deduction 

Costs for any of those I'd take as tax deductions
